25 Aug 04 - 09:16 PM (#1256965) Subject: RE: Lyr Req: Man can't live by bread alone From: Jim Dixon MAN CAN'T LIVE ON BREAD ALONE (note "on," not "by") was written by Dean Presley and Jeff Presley. It was recorded by The Del McCoury Band on "It's Just the Night," McCoury Music CD #1, 2003. I transcribed this from a sound sample at allmusic: The Dow Jones took a dive today. 21 Dec 07 - 03:38 PM (#2220478) Subject: Lyr Add: MAN CAN'T LIVE ON BREAD ALONE From: Peace MAN CAN'T LIVE ON BREAD ALONE Dean Presley, Jeff Presley The Dow Jones took a dive today. Another bank closed its doors. A man downtown tried to fly away from it all on the eighteenth floor, And everything he worshipped ain’t worth nothing now. He had a Jaguar in the driveway, a house with eighteen rooms. Every night he dined alone, fed from a silver spoon. Guess he never figured out you ain't what you own. Man can't live on bread alone. CHORUS: You can't fill your heart with silver and gold. You've got to have some love to satisfy your soul. We've got to pool together to make it on our own. Man can't live on bread alone. There's a country store that sits out on a backwoods gravel road. The owner lets the poor folks slide if they can't pay what they owe. He says its only money; ain’t no good when you're gone. Now he'll never be a rich man but he's smiling every day. He's gets everything he needs by giving it away. I think he's got it figured out: You ain't what you own. Man can't live on bread alone.
